Product Overview

The SMAJ4490E3/TR13 belongs to the category of TVS (Transient Voltage Suppressor) diodes and is commonly used for surge protection in electronic circuits. These diodes are characterized by their ability to rapidly respond to voltage spikes and divert excess current away from sensitive components, thus safeguarding them from damage. The SMAJ4490E3/TR13 is typically packaged in a compact, surface-mount design and is available in various quantities to suit different application needs.

Working Principles

The SMAJ4490E3/TR13 operates based on the principle of avalanche breakdown, where it rapidly conducts excess current when the voltage exceeds its rated value. This effectively diverts the surge away from the protected circuit, preventing damage to sensitive components.
